SQL中如何将两个相同的表格组合成一个表格

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了SQL中如何将两个相同的表格组合成一个表格相关的知识,希望对你有一定的参考价值。

SQL中如何将两张相同的表格组合成一组表格

参考技术A A、B两表结构相同
A、B就是你那两张相同的表

Select * from A
union all
Select * from B
--两张表合并不去重----------

Select * from A
union
Select * from B
--两张表合并去重----------本回答被提问者和网友采纳
参考技术B 查询的时候就这样
select * from a uion select * from b

如果要整理一张表就这样

insert into a select * from b where b.主键 not in(select 主键 from a)
参考技术C 一定要用union all来连接两个表,否则相同的数据就合并了 参考技术D inner join

以上是关于SQL中如何将两个相同的表格组合成一个表格的主要内容,如果未能解决你的问题,请参考以下文章

用SQL查询两个表中相同的数据

excel中查找两个表格相同数据的方法

ebay商品基本属性组合成数据表格式,可用上传到系统递交数据

如何将两个HTML表的输出组合成单个列和一些列

将多个mysql查询组合成一个结果

SQL 查找两表中不同的数据